TIMING HELP..PLEASE!

ok so i know this has probably been discussed on here a million times but i keep getting conflicting answer so maybe somebody can help me..l31 vortec tpi intake idling around 2000 rpm,had custom chip made,did same thing on stock chip,stock motor,checked iac,tps,etc. so i think i have my timing advanced a little to much causing my problem. i know i need to be at 6*BTDC(stock) and the motor is currently directly on tdc. so in order to get it to 6*btdc do i need the timing mark to be to the right(clockwise)or the left(counter clockwise) of the tdc mark to get it 6*btdc???l31 on has one mark on it for tdc so im going to have to guess 6* but i know its not very much off tdc..6*BTDC IS IT RIGHT OR LEFT OF THE TDC MARK???thanks

Re: TIMING HELP..PLEASE!

The engine runs clockwise. Therefore, for the ignition to fire before TDC, the timing mark, as observed with a timing light is to the left (counter-clockwise with respect to engine rotation) of the TDC mark on the timing tab.

It's out of focus, but this should give you an idea. 6-degrees BTDC is the "valley" between the 4-degree and 8-degree "peaks".
